KU football lands commitment from prep tackle

By J-W Staff Reports     Jan 5, 2004

James McClinton, a 6-foot-1, 290-pound defensive tackle from Garland, Texas, has committed orally to Kansas University’s football team.

McClinton, a senior at Lakeview Centennial High, chose KU over Iowa, SMU and Houston.

“I followed God, and that led me to Kansas,” McClinton told Jon Kirby of rivals.com. “It was the best visit I had, and Lawrence is a nice place. Coach (Mark) Mangino is a good coach, and he has a good staff. Their program is going on the way up, and I wanted to be a part of it.”
